Output 31a06de1b3168f43a7b38dc2216023fcba25c51ece95a5954a22b2cb1e2ca2d0:0

value
1321062
script pubkey
OP_0 OP_PUSHBYTES_20 81eef701eb708e3fe65c651f5af7d71e287518dd
address
bc1qs8h0wq0twz8rlejuv5044a7hrc582xxaduaf5c
transaction
31a06de1b3168f43a7b38dc2216023fcba25c51ece95a5954a22b2cb1e2ca2d0
spent
true